St Giles Leper Hospital remains

Remains of an ancient Leper Hospital said to have been founded in 1164 by Henry II.

St John's Abbey gatehouse

15th Century flint flushwork gatehouse to St John's Abbey (demolished)

Roman Theatre Foundations

Discover the foundations of the Roman Theatre, located in Colchester town centre.
